Finance & Insurance Co-ordinator (Warranty)
The Role
Maximise Finance and Insurance policy sales by utilising your sales skills when handling telephone enquiries and updating systems accordingly.
Provide a professional, efficient and proactive sale and administration service, reflecting the brand values of Allianz Partners and the client you are representing.
Ensure all processes and procedures comply with FCA requirements.
Salary
£20,560 plus £1500 annual bonus paid quarterly
Hours
35 hours per week, 8 - 6 Monday to Friday and 9 - 1 Saturday. Due to the nature of this position, hours may vary in line with business and client needs.
Main Duties
Call Handling
o Handle all calls within performance targets and professionally following approved call scripts and sales guidance materials
o Handle customer objections in a positive manner and actively attempt to overcome these objections in line with sales guidance materials
o Actively attempt to build rapport with all callers
o Actively look for opportunities to upgrade levels of cover through effective listening and identification of customer needs
o Carry out outbound sales activity ensuring all regulatory and customers service standards and requirements are adhered to where appropriate
o Display appropriate levels of patience and empathy as and when required
o Handle complaints in a positive way, in line with company procedures
o Communicate with customers and third parties in a clear, concise and professional way
o To capture all requested data and provide information to the caller
o Ensure product knowledge is kept continuously up-to-date through appropriate research and training
Correspondence/administration
o Respond to incoming correspondence in accordance with agreed procedures
o Carry out administrative tasks as required within the department
Data capture & input
o Ensure that all relevant data is entered onto the system in a timely way, with a focus on accuracy
FCA Compliance
o Operate within and adhere to the constraints of the current FCA regulations
o Ensure that the sales process carried out follows the procedure based sales approach
Accurate data capture and Reporting
o Capture all necessary information precisely and accurately relevant to product sales
o Record all daily activity for reporting purposes
Other
o To undertake other ad hoc duties as reasonably requested by your manager
Essential Skills & Attributes
o Educated to GCSE standard or equivalent, including English Language and Maths
o Excellent telephone manner
o Previous experience of working within a telephone sales environment, handling both inbound and outbound calls
o A good working knowledge of Word, Excel and web based functionality
o Strong communication skills
o Punctual
o Excellent call handling ability
o Influencing and negotiation skills
o The ability to work under pressure
o Sound approach to problem solving
o A pro-active approach to sales
o A focus on customer service and quality
o Self motivated
o Reliable
o The ability to work without supervision
Desirable Skills & Attributes
o Previous experience of working within a warranty department
o Basic knowledge and understanding of FSA compliance
o Basic knowledge of vehicle technology
